Description
Design & Display
Features a sleek premium glass design with a high-gloss finish.
Sports a 6.52-inch HD+ IPS display with a 20:9 aspect ratio and a waterdrop notch, delivering a sharp resolution of 1600 × 720 pixels and around 90% screen-to-body ratio.
Performance & Storage
RAM: 7 GB total—comprising 4 GB physical RAM plus 3 GB of extended virtual memory.
Storage: 64 GB internal, expandable via microSD card (optimal performance up to 256 GB, supported up to 1 TB).
Powered by a MediaTek Helio G37 Octa-Core processor (2.3 GHz, 12 nm) with IMG PowerVR GE8320 GPU.
Cameras
Rear: 13 MP AI triple camera setup.
Front: 8 MP selfie camera.
Battery & Charging
A robust 5000 mAh battery with 10 W Type-C fast charging support ensures all-day usage.
Security & Additional Features
Security features include side-mounted fingerprint sensor and face unlock.
Triple card slot support allows Dual SIM plus SD card.
Connectivity options: 4G LTE, VoLTE, VoWiFi.
Software & Build
Ships with Android 13.
Dimensions: 164.54 × 75.97 × 9.0 mm, weighing approximately 205 g.

Summary: Is It a Good Pick?
Why It Stands Out:
Solid mid-range specs—that 7 GB RAM (with extended RAM) and MediaTek Helio G37 setup deliver smooth everyday performance.
Long-lasting battery and fast charging make it practical for heavy users.
Decent camera setup and security features at an affordable price.
Expandable storage and Android 13 bring versatility and modern software support.
Considerations:
Display is HD+ rather than Full HD, which may feel less crisp if you're used to higher resolutions.
Camera capabilities are basic and may be less impressive in low-light scenarios.
Positioned firmly in budget to mid-range market—not for power users or gamers seeking top-tier specs.
